Background
The hydraulic plate shearing machine is a machine which applies shearing force to metal plates with various thicknesses by means of a movable upper blade and a fixed lower blade and by adopting reasonable blade gaps, so that the plates are broken and separated according to the required size.

Embodiment one:
referring to fig. 1-3, a hydraulic plate shearing machine convenient for feeding and adjusting comprises a plate shearing machine body 1, wherein a feeding component 2 is arranged on the top wall of the plate shearing machine body 1, an L-shaped supporting seat 12 is fixedly connected with the top wall of the plate shearing machine body 1, and a pushing component 6 is arranged on the rear wall of the L-shaped supporting seat 12;
the feeding assembly 2 comprises a stepping motor 27, a placing groove 22 is formed in the top wall of the plate shearing machine body 1, a plurality of driving rollers 23 are rotatably connected to the inner wall of the placing groove 22 through a rotating shaft, anti-slip rings 24 are fixedly connected to the outer walls of the driving rollers 23, a supporting frame 26 is fixedly connected to the front wall of the plate shearing machine body 1, the front end of the rotating shaft sequentially penetrates through the plate shearing machine body 1 and the supporting frame 26 through bearings, a chain wheel 25 is fixedly connected to the supporting frame 26 through the same chain, the chain is in transmission connection with the inner bottom wall of the supporting frame 26, and a baffle plate 21 is fixedly connected to the front and rear parts of the top wall of the plate shearing machine body 1 and located at the position of the placing groove 22;
in the embodiment of the present utility model, the purpose of this arrangement is that the arrangement of the supporting frame 26 can prevent the sprocket 25 and the chain from falling off in the conveying process, so that the conveying process is more stable, and the arrangement of the baffle plate 21 can prevent the problem that the plate is shifted and falls off when the plate is conveyed.
Embodiment two:
referring to fig. 1-3, the present embodiment provides a technical solution based on the first embodiment: the stepping motor 27 is fixedly connected with the left side of the rear wall of the plate shearing machine body 1, a power shaft of the stepping motor 27 penetrates through the plate shearing machine body 1 through a bearing to be fixedly connected with a corresponding rotating shaft, the pushing component 6 comprises an electric push rod 64, the electric push rod 64 is fixedly connected with the rear wall of the L-shaped supporting seat 12, a movable end of the electric push rod 64 penetrates through the L-shaped supporting seat 12 in a sliding manner to be fixedly connected with a pushing block 65, the bottom wall of the pushing block 65 is attached to the plate shearing machine body 1, the right side of the front wall of the plate shearing machine body 1 is fixedly connected with a material guiding plate 62, the material guiding plate 62 is obliquely arranged, the top wall of the material guiding plate 62 is fixedly connected with a baffle 63, the right wall of the plate shearing machine body 1 is fixedly connected with a waste frame 61, the top wall of the L-shaped supporting seat 12 is provided with a first cylinder 7, the movable end of the first air cylinder 7 is fixedly connected with an installation seat 8 in a sliding manner, the bottom wall of the installation seat 8 is fixedly connected with a movable cutter 9, a cutter groove 11 is formed in the top wall of the plate shearing machine body 1, the top wall of the plate shearing machine body 1 is fixedly connected with a fixed cutter 10, the bottom wall of the L-shaped support seat 12 is fixedly connected with a second air cylinder 13, the movable end of the second air cylinder 13 is fixedly connected with a movable seat 3, the bottom wall of the movable seat 3 is fixedly connected with a pressing plate 14, the front wall of the plate shearing machine body 1 is provided with a PLC controller 4, the PLC controller 4 is electrically connected with a stepping motor 27, an electric push rod 64, the first air cylinder 7 and the second air cylinder 13, and four corners of the bottom wall of the plate shearing machine body 1 are fixedly connected with supporting legs 5;
in the embodiment of the present utility model, the purpose of this arrangement is that the PLC controller 4 controls the operation of the stepper motor 27, the electric push rod 64, the first air cylinder 7 and the second air cylinder 13, so that the manual participation and the flow are reduced in the whole shearing process, and meanwhile, when the plate is pushed away by the pushing component 6 after shearing, the plate is prevented from being stacked on the plate shearing machine body 1.

Through firstly placing the plate to be cut on the feeding component 2 of the plate shearing machine body 1, the plate is placed on the anti-slip ring 24 of the driving roller 23, the PLC 4 is operated to control the power shaft of the stepping motor 27 to drive the corresponding rotating shaft to rotate, thereby the corresponding driving roller 23, the anti-slip ring 24 and the chain wheel 25 are driven by the rotating shaft to rotate, and the whole driving roller 23 and the anti-slip ring 24 are driven by the transmission of the chain to finish the conveying of the plate, the baffle 21 is arranged, the plate can be prevented from falling in the conveying process, the situation that the plate falls off due to position deviation occurs can be prevented, when the plate is conveyed below the L-shaped supporting seat 12, the PLC 4 controls the No. two cylinder 13 to work, the movable seat 3 and the pressing plate 14 are pushed to move downwards to limit and fix the plate, the PLC 4 controls the No. one cylinder 7 to work, the mounting seat 8 and the movable cutter 9 are pushed to move downwards, the plate is cut when the movable cutter 9 moves downwards and enters the cutter groove 11, the movable cutter 9 moves downwards along the outer side wall of the fixed cutter 10 in the moving process, the plate falls into the cutter groove 11, the position of the plate receiving plate is controlled by the PLC 4 on the right side of the body 1 after the cutting, the position of the electric guide block is controlled by the PLC 4, and the waste material is cut by the PLC is pushed by the push rod 61 to be pushed to the cut and the waste material is collected by the worker to the cut plate after the worker.
